The efficiency of laminar flow hoods: 

The efficiency of the laminar fume hoods will be measured with the speed in which air flows and then will cross the work surface and the sash. This will be measured in the units of feet per minute and if the velocity of the laminar hood is more, then the toxins will get flushed out at a quicker pace.

Other types of laboratory fume hoods: 

These days there are at least five standard models of fume hoods and these are all used for different conventional, auxiliary, ductless, bypass and other requirements of variable air volumes. The conventional types would be used to maintain constant volumes of the exhausted air and would not take into account the height of the sash. If the main concern you have is to save energy then you can use auxiliary fume hoods. There are ductless fume hoods also which re-circulate the air back in the laboratory if the system of filtration has been done.
